The 20i systems engineers have upgraded PHP across their autoscaling Shared Cloud platform that we offer in collaboration with them (we are one of the oldest and established resellers of 20i).
These updates bring ongoing security patches and performance improvements for modern websites.
Newly Supported PHP Versions
- PHP 8.1.34
- PHP 8.2.30
- PHP 8.3.29
- PHP 8.4.16
- PHP 8.5.1
Why Newer PHP Versions Matter
- Better performance: faster execution and improved efficiency can reduce load times and handle traffic more smoothly.
- Improved security: newer releases include important fixes that help reduce risk from known vulnerabilities.
- Modern compatibility: current CMS versions, frameworks, and plugins increasingly expect newer PHP versions.
Important Compatibility Reminder
Not all scripts, themes, and plugins support the newest PHP versions immediately. If your site uses older code, switching to a newer PHP version may cause warnings or errors. We recommend testing changes carefully (or upgrading step-by-step) if you are unsure.
